2. AWS Lambda
By providing Python developers with a framework to run code without managing servers, AWS Lambda has transformed serverless computing. Lambda is perfect for microservices, APIs, and event-driven applications because it allows you to deploy Python functions that scale automatically based on demand.
Key Features
- Event-driven computing: With Amazon Lambda, developers can run code in reaction to a variety of events, including updates to DynamoDB tables, incoming HTTP requests through Amazon API Gateway, data changes in Amazon S3 buckets, and messages from Amazon SNS or Amazon SQS.
- Automatic scaling: When requests or events come in, AWS Lambda scales function execution automatically. The isolated area in which each function invocation runs is called a ”lambda execution context’,‘ which can be expanded horizontally to accommodate concurrent requests.
- Monitoring and logging: AWS lambda has built-in monitoring and logging features to help developers diagnose and optimize their processes.

4. PythonAnyWhere
A cloud-based platform called PythonAnyWhere was created specially for hosting, using and creating Python applications. One of the standout advantages of PythonAnyWhere is its ability to write, edit, and run Python code straight in your web browser. Its a programming environment built on browsers . Local development environments are no longer necessary, and users may have a consistent experience across various devices.
Key Features
- Web-Based Python Development Environment: PythonAnyWhere provides an integrated development environment (IDE) that is web-based for writing, testing, and debugging Python code. This suggests you can work on your Python projects from any location that has access in the internet.
- Database Integration: Integration with several databases, such as MySQL, PostgreSQL, and SQLite, is supported by PythonAnywhere. You can save and retrieve data for your applications in this way.
- File Storage: Users can use PythonScripts or web apps to access files that they upload and store on PythonAnywhere’s servers. Static assets like pictures or configuration files can be stored in this way.
- Performance and Scalability: PythonAnyWhere provides scalable infrastructure that makes it simple for customers to expand their resources as their application expands.
